Bug#479377: Can't install kdm in parallel to gdm when using dependency based boot

2008-05-04 Thread Raphael Geissert
Sune Vuorela wrote:

 On Sunday 04 May 2008 15:59:25 Daniel Hess wrote:
 Package: kdm
 Version: 4:3.5.9.dfsg.1-2+b1
 Severity: important

 When installing kdm while gdm is already installed insserv fails
 because
 more than on init-script provides the `x-display-manager' service.
 
 Hi!  what happens if you install them in the other order?

It won't make a difference.

The problem is that kdm's and gdm's init scripts are 'enabled' (they have
symlinks in rcX.d/); so whenever insserv tries to recalculate the boot
order it finds two init scripts providing the same service.

The way around this issue is removing the rc2.d symlink of either gdm or
kdm, the one that is not going to be used.

I know this is not pretty, but that's how insserv works, as that's the only
information it knows about (send feedback to Petter Reinholdtsen).

Bug#479377: Can't install kdm in parallel to gdm when using dependency based boot

2008-05-04 Thread Daniel Hess
clone 479377 -1
reassign -1 gdm
thanks

On Sun, May 04, 2008 at 11:57:28AM -0500, Raphael Geissert wrote:
 The problem is that kdm's and gdm's init scripts are 'enabled' (they have
 symlinks in rcX.d/); so whenever insserv tries to recalculate the boot
 order it finds two init scripts providing the same service.
 
 The way around this issue is removing the rc2.d symlink of either gdm or
 kdm, the one that is not going to be used.
 
 I know this is not pretty, but that's how insserv works, as that's the only
 information it knows about (send feedback to Petter Reinholdtsen).

We have had a short discussion on #debian-edu channel on irc. Petter
suggested that maybe x-display-manager can be dropped from both.

When no other packages or init-scripts need a running display-manager
this could also be a workaround.

In any case this is something that needs to be solved for gdm too, as
the other way around (installing gdm when kdm is already installed)
would also fail. I've therefore cloned the bug to gdm.
